diff --git a/.gitignore b/.gitignore index 8c0767f..51cab36 100644 --- a/.gitignore +++ b/.gitignore @@ -73,3 +73,4 @@ /gst-plugins-bad-free-1.18.0.tar.xz /gst-plugins-bad-free-1.18.1.tar.xz /gst-plugins-bad-free-1.18.2.tar.xz +/gst-plugins-bad-free-1.18.4.tar.xz diff --git a/gstreamer1-plugins-bad-free.spec b/gstreamer1-plugins-bad-free.spec index b6b2ec4..e69f2f5 100644 --- a/gstreamer1-plugins-bad-free.spec +++ b/gstreamer1-plugins-bad-free.spec @@ -13,8 +13,8 @@ #global shortcommit %(c=%{gitcommit}; echo ${c:0:5}) Name: gstreamer1-plugins-bad-free -Version: 1.18.2 -Release: 7%{?gitcommit:.git%{shortcommit}}%{?dist} +Version: 1.18.4 +Release: 1%{?gitcommit:.git%{shortcommit}}%{?dist} Summary: GStreamer streaming media framework "bad" plugins License: LGPLv2+ and LGPLv2 @@ -54,7 +54,6 @@ BuildRequires: fdk-aac-free-devel %endif BuildRequires: gsm-devel BuildRequires: jasper-devel -BuildRequires: ladspa-devel BuildRequires: lcms2-devel BuildRequires: libdvdnav-devel BuildRequires: libexif-devel @@ -84,19 +83,20 @@ BuildRequires: mesa-libEGL-devel BuildRequires: vulkan-devel #BuildRequires: mesa-vulkan-devel BuildRequires: webrtc-audio-processing-devel -BuildRequires: libmicrodns-devel -BuildRequires: libopenmpt-devel -BuildRequires: srt-devel %if 0 BuildRequires: wpewebkit-devel BuildRequires: wpebackend-fdo-devel %endif BuildRequires: glslc BuildRequires: libdrm-devel -BuildRequires: liblrdf-devel -BuildRequires: zvbi-devel %if %{with extras} +BuildRequires: ladspa-devel +BuildRequires: libmicrodns-devel +BuildRequires: liblrdf-devel +BuildRequires: srt-devel +BuildRequires: zvbi-devel +BuildRequires: libopenmpt-devel BuildRequires: libaom-devel BuildRequires: libbs2b-devel >= 3.1.0 ## Plugins not ported @@ -254,6 +254,9 @@ aren't tested well enough, or the code is not of good enough quality. %{!?with_extras:-D wildmidi=disabled -D zbar=disabled } \ %{!?with_extras:-D gme=disabled -D lv2=disabled } \ %{!?with_extras:-D webrtc=disabled -D aom=disabled } \ + %{!?with_extras:-D teletext=disabled -D srt=disabled } \ + %{!?with_extras:-D openmpt=disabled -D microdns=disabled } \ + %{!?with_extras:-D ladspa=disabled } \ -D doc=disabled -D magicleap=disabled -D msdk=disabled \ -D dts=disabled -D faac=disabled -D faad=disabled \ -D libmms=disabled -D mpeg2enc=disabled -D mplex=disabled \ @@ -475,15 +478,11 @@ rm $RPM_BUILD_ROOT%{_bindir}/playout %{_libdir}/gstreamer-%{majorminor}/libgsthls.so %{_libdir}/gstreamer-%{majorminor}/libgstgsm.so %{_libdir}/gstreamer-%{majorminor}/libgstkms.so -%{_libdir}/gstreamer-%{majorminor}/libgstladspa.so -%{_libdir}/gstreamer-%{majorminor}/libgstmicrodns.so %{_libdir}/gstreamer-%{majorminor}/libgstnvcodec.so -%{_libdir}/gstreamer-%{majorminor}/libgstopenmpt.so %{_libdir}/gstreamer-%{majorminor}/libgstopusparse.so %{_libdir}/gstreamer-%{majorminor}/libgstrist.so %{_libdir}/gstreamer-%{majorminor}/libgstsndfile.so %{_libdir}/gstreamer-%{majorminor}/libgstsoundtouch.so -%{_libdir}/gstreamer-%{majorminor}/libgstsrt.so %{_libdir}/gstreamer-%{majorminor}/libgstsrtp.so %{_libdir}/gstreamer-%{majorminor}/libgstvulkan.so %if 0%{?fedora} || 0%{?rhel} > 7 @@ -499,9 +498,6 @@ rm $RPM_BUILD_ROOT%{_bindir}/playout %{_libdir}/gstreamer-%{majorminor}/libgstlv2.so %{_libdir}/gstreamer-%{majorminor}/libgstttmlsubs.so %endif -%if !%{with extras} -%exclude %{_libdir}/gstreamer-%{majorminor}/libgstteletext.so -%endif #debugging plugin %{_libdir}/gstreamer-%{majorminor}/libgstdebugutilsbad.so @@ -518,13 +514,17 @@ rm $RPM_BUILD_ROOT%{_bindir}/playout %{_libdir}/gstreamer-%{majorminor}/libgstdecklink.so %{_libdir}/gstreamer-%{majorminor}/libgstgme.so %{_libdir}/gstreamer-%{majorminor}/libgstkate.so +%{_libdir}/gstreamer-%{majorminor}/libgstladspa.so +%{_libdir}/gstreamer-%{majorminor}/libgstmicrodns.so %{_libdir}/gstreamer-%{majorminor}/libgstmodplug.so %{_libdir}/gstreamer-%{majorminor}/libgstofa.so %{_libdir}/gstreamer-%{majorminor}/libgstopenal.so #{_libdir}/gstreamer-%{majorminor}/libgstopencv.so %{_libdir}/gstreamer-%{majorminor}/libgstopenexr.so %{_libdir}/gstreamer-%{majorminor}/libgstopenjpeg.so +%{_libdir}/gstreamer-%{majorminor}/libgstopenmpt.so %{_libdir}/gstreamer-%{majorminor}/libgstspandsp.so +%{_libdir}/gstreamer-%{majorminor}/libgstsrt.so %{_libdir}/gstreamer-%{majorminor}/libgstteletext.so %{_libdir}/gstreamer-%{majorminor}/libgstva.so @@ -608,6 +608,15 @@ rm $RPM_BUILD_ROOT%{_bindir}/playout %changelog +* Tue Mar 16 2021 Wim Taymans - 1.18.4-1 +- Update to 1.18.4 + +* Tue Mar 09 2021 Wim Taymans - 1.18.2-9 +- Fix typo when disabling microdns + +* Thu Feb 25 2021 Wim Taymans - 1.18.2-8 +- Move ladspa, microdns, openmpt, srt and zvbi to extras + * Mon Feb 08 2021 Wim Taymans - 1.18.2-7 - Rebuild for updated libmicrodns diff --git a/sources b/sources index 82233c9..ac7d9fd 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(gst-plugins-bad-free-1.18.2.tar.xz) = bb4967adb3e0fab40826d12d0e5951ef4707683d03cffd469970f68466800955936bb2f7c8ab7aa9b9d37935ba044e41f57f0f4d26bc21e0f75f5504c466d46d +SHA512 (gst-plugins-bad-free-1.18.4.tar.xz) = 2161a673ec830844d2cd1162f373417b5c2216f8fbd2954bce825257aff7ae184f7e1e787a1cd3e9316d7ea43f16c4c70cfccc3a84368b239f4c2a2295a7bacf